Physical Properties of Bamboo Fiber Fabric:

1. Mechanical Properties: Bamboo fiber yarn has high dry strength, superior to ordinary viscose fiber. Its wet strength can maintain approximately 70% of its dry strength, also higher than viscose fiber. However, compared to cotton or Tencel Lyocell (from Lenzing), the dry-to-wet strength ratio of bamboo fiber is relatively low, while its dry and wet elongation is smaller than viscose but higher than cotton, approaching the level of Lyocell fiber. Its mechanical properties can be enhanced through blending processes (such as blending with cotton).

Mechanical properties usually reflect its bursting strength or tear strength.

2. Moisture Absorption and Breathability: The cross-section of bamboo fiber is uneven and deformed, filled with approximately oval-shaped pores, exhibiting a highly hollow structure and strong capillary effect. It can absorb and evaporate moisture instantly. Under conditions of 100% relative humidity, the moisture regain rate of bamboo fiber exceeds 45%, and its breathability is 3.5 times stronger than cotton, earning it the reputation of “breathing fiber.”

This characteristic allows bamboo fiber fabric to quickly regulate humidity in high-temperature and high-humidity environments, improving comfort.

3. Appearance and Hand Feel: Bamboo fiber yarn has fine unit fineness and good whiteness. After dyeing, it feels smooth and soft like silk.

4. Durability and Stability: Bamboo fiber yarn maintains good antibacterial activity after multiple washes (e.g., antibacterial rate remains above 90%).

Test methods are based on: 1. Staphylococcus aureus AATCC 6538P 2. Escherichia coli AATCC 25922

5. Bamboo fiber has good abrasion resistance, but its yarn strength decreases in a wet state. High-temperature washing or ironing (e.g., above 30°C) should be avoided to reduce damage.

  • UV Protection UPF 50+: Bamboo fiber yarn also possesses natural antibacterial, UV protection (UPF value exceeds 50 (except for white), and its UV resistance is 41.7 times that of cotton), and anti-static properties. These functions originate from components such as bamboo quinone and chlorophyll in the fiber. In addition, bamboo fiber is biodegradable and environmentally friendly.
